It's been a cold season, and the Wendigo is the master monster of winter. So Is the Wendigo just a legend, or something far darker?
On this Talking Strange, host Aaron Sagers interviews researcher and author Chad Lewis about Wendigo Lore: Monsters, Myths, and Madness, co-written with Kevin Lee Nelson.
For centuries, Indigenous communities in Canada and the northern United States have told stories of the Wendigo, a cannibalistic spirit or monster associated with winter, starvation, and possession. Lewis discusses traditional Native American lore, historical accounts of alleged Wendigo cases, and even modern stories of so-called Wendigo hunters.
The conversation also explores how the Wendigo has transformed into an internet-era phenomenon, often linked with Skinwalker stories on TikTok and social media.
